						std.base64.Base64Impl.decode  - multiple declarations
				Function Base64Impl.decode
Decodes source into the given buffer.
						
				ubyte[] decode(R1, R2)
				(
				
				  in R1 source,
				
				  R2 buffer
				
				) pure @trusted
				
				if (isArray!R1 && is(ElementType!R1 : dchar) && is(R2 == ubyte[]) && isOutputRange!(R2, ubyte));
				
				
				ubyte[] decode(R1, R2)
				(
				
				  R1 source,
				
				  R2 buffer
				
				)
				
				if (!isArray!R1 && isInputRange!R1 && is(ElementType!R1 : dchar) && hasLength!R1 && is(R2 == ubyte[]) && isOutputRange!(R2, ubyte));
						
					
				Parameters
| Name | Description | 
|---|---|
| source | The input range to decode. | 
| buffer | The buffer to store decoded result. | 
Returns
The slice of buffer containing the decoded result.
Throws
Base64Exception if source contains characters outside the
  base alphabet of the current Base64 encoding scheme.

Decodes source into a given output range.
						
				size_t decode(R1, R2)
				(
				
				  in R1 source,
				
				  auto ref R2 range
				
				)
				
				if (isArray!R1 && is(ElementType!R1 : dchar) && !is(R2 == ubyte[]) && isOutputRange!(R2, ubyte));
				
				
				size_t decode(R1, R2)
				(
				
				  R1 source,
				
				  auto ref R2 range
				
				)
				
				if (!isArray!R1 && isInputRange!R1 && is(ElementType!R1 : dchar) && hasLength!R1 && !is(R2 == ubyte[]) && isOutputRange!(R2, ubyte));
						
					
				Parameters
| Name | Description | 
|---|---|
| source | The input range to decode. | 
| range | The output range to store the decoded result. | 
Returns
The number of times the output range's put method was invoked.
Throws
Base64Exception if source contains characters outside the
  base alphabet of the current Base64 encoding scheme.

Decodes source into newly-allocated buffer.
						
				ubyte[] decode(Range)
				(
				
				  Range source
				
				) pure @safe
				
				if (isArray!Range && is(ElementType!Range : dchar));
				
				
				ubyte[] decode(Range)
				(
				
				  Range source
				
				)
				
				if (!isArray!Range && isInputRange!Range && is(ElementType!Range : dchar) && hasLength!Range);
						
					
				This convenience method alleviates the need to manually manage decoding buffers.
Parameters
| Name | Description | 
|---|---|
| source | The input range to decode. | 
Returns
A newly-allocated ubyte[] buffer containing the decoded string.
